Hi! If PIP is your only income, can an ESA overpayment be taken/recovered from your PIP? I please ask that if you are not sure please don’t reply, I need certainty. Thanks

Yes, if you owe DWP any money then they can recover this from any money they owe you. If you don't make arrangements for the overpayment to be repaid back then they can reduce your PIP to recover it.If PIP is your only income and you don't have savings of more than £16,000 have you checked entitlement to Universal Credit? If you live with a partner you need to claim as a couple and your joint circumstances will be taken into consideration.
